ACRYMID® TT50
Polymethyl Methacrylimide Acrylic

Application:
ACRYMID® molding compound is particularly suitable for injection molding of items meant for applications that involve high heat loads.

Density  | 1.21  | g/cm³  | ISO 1183 | 
Melt Volume-Flow Rate (MVR) (260°C/10.0 kg)  | 0.305  | in³/10min  | ISO 1133 | 
Tensile Modulus  | 580000  | psi  | ISO 527-2/1 | 
Tensile Stress (Break)  | 11600  | psi  | ISO 527-2/5 | 
Tensile Strain (Break)  | 3.0  | %  | ISO 527-2/5 | 
Charpy Unnotched Impact Strength (73°F)  | 9.5  | ft·lb/in²  | ISO 179/1eU |
